|
|
|
@ -569,12 +569,11 @@ export default {
|
|
|
|
|
let str = e.target.dataset.url.split(",");
|
|
|
|
|
let str1 = str[0].split(".");
|
|
|
|
|
this.fileExtension = str1[str1.length - 1];
|
|
|
|
|
console.log(this.fileExtension);
|
|
|
|
|
let newarr = str[0].split("/");
|
|
|
|
|
let lastArr = newarr.slice(newarr.indexOf("demo") + 1, newarr.length);
|
|
|
|
|
// let newarr = str[0].split("/");
|
|
|
|
|
// let lastArr = newarr.slice(3, newarr.length);
|
|
|
|
|
if (this.fileExtension == "pdf") {
|
|
|
|
|
// this.pdfUrl = process.env.VUE_APP_BASE_API2 + e.target.dataset.url;
|
|
|
|
|
this.getNumPages("/demo" + "/" + lastArr.join("/"));
|
|
|
|
|
this.getNumPages(e.target.dataset.url);
|
|
|
|
|
// this.pdfUrl = "https://api.idocv.com/view/url?url=" + str[0];
|
|
|
|
|
this.dialogDetails = true;
|
|
|
|
|
} else if (
|
|
|
|
@ -586,7 +585,7 @@ export default {
|
|
|
|
|
axios({
|
|
|
|
|
method: "get",
|
|
|
|
|
responseType: "blob", // 设置响应文件格式
|
|
|
|
|
url: "/demo" + "/" + lastArr.join("/"),
|
|
|
|
|
url: e.target.dataset.url,
|
|
|
|
|
})
|
|
|
|
|
.then(({ data }) => {
|
|
|
|
|
if (data) {
|
|
|
|
|